England is not Britain. Sounds obvious doesn't it? But far too many people use the words as synonyms for each other. To be fair to the septics it's not just an American thing, even the English make this mistake from time to time.

Let's clarify things a little:

So England is most definitely not Britain. It's not even half of it by area -- although about 80% of the population of Britain do live in England. This isn't a mistake you'd ever hear a Scot, a Welshman or an Irishman make, but it does seem to be a common meme in the USA.
